Q: Is 120,311,402 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 120,311,402 is a composite number.

Why is 120,311,402 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 120,311,402 can be evenly divided by 1 2 101 202 487 974 1,223 2,446 49,187 98,374 123,523 247,046 595,601 1,191,202 60,155,701 and 120,311,402, with no remainder.

Since 120,311,402 cannot be divided by just 1 and 120,311,402, it is a composite number.
